Trail of Bits

Trail of Bits is one of the most respected cybersecurity research and consulting firms in the blockchain space, providing world-class smart contract audits and security research for protocols building on HyperEVM and other EVM chains. With an interdisciplinary team including cryptographers and EVM experts, Trail of Bits applies rigorous static analysis, fuzzing with Echidna, formal verification with Manticore, and manual code review to identify vulnerabilities that automated tools miss. Trail of Bits has audited some of the most complex protocols in DeFi, including cryptographic libraries, cross-chain bridges, and lending protocols—all relevant to the infrastructure being built on Hyperliquid. Their public security research and open-source tooling (Slither, Echidna, Medusa) benefit the entire HyperEVM developer community beyond their paid audit clients, raising the security baseline of the entire ecosystem through freely available tools and research.

Synapse Protocol

Synapse Protocol is a battle-tested cross-chain liquidity network enabling fast, trust-minimized token transfers and arbitrary cross-chain messaging across 20+ EVM and non-EVM blockchains. Since its launch in 2021, Synapse has secured billions of dollars in cross-chain transfers, establishing itself as one of the most widely used bridge infrastructures in DeFi. At its core, SynapseBridge aggregates liquidity from nUSD and nETH liquidity pools to offer highly competitive rates on stablecoin and major token transfers. Rather than a naive lock-and-mint model, Synapse uses stable-swap AMM pools on each connected chain, ensuring tight pricing and deep liquidity for popular routes. Supported assets include USDC, USDT, DAI, ETH, and a range of wrapped assets across chains like Ethereum, Arbitrum, Optimism, BNB Chain, Polygon, Avalanche, and Base. The Synapse Interchain Network (SIN) is a permissionless messaging layer underpinned by optimistic verification where transactions are relayed quickly and only challenged if fraud is detected, balancing speed with strong security guarantees. This makes SIN a practical foundation for cross-chain dApps requiring low-latency messaging without relying on trusted intermediaries. For Hyperliquid and HyperEVM users, Synapse serves as a key liquidity on-ramp, offering practical pathways to move stablecoins like USDC and USDT from Ethereum, Arbitrum, and BNB Chain into HyperEVM at competitive rates. As Hyperliquid ecosystem grows, bridge infrastructure like Synapse becomes critical for bootstrapping deep liquidity from established chains into new DeFi primitives built on HyperEVM. Beyond simple bridging, Synapse modular architecture allows developers to build cross-chain applications using GMP hooks, enabling smart contracts on one chain to trigger state changes on another. This composability is increasingly important as multi-chain DeFi protocols seek to unify liquidity and user experience across fragmented networks. Synapse is designed for a broad user base from retail users moving assets across chains for the first time to DeFi protocols requiring reliable and cost-efficient cross-chain liquidity flows. Its intuitive UI, transparent fee structure, and deep integration with major wallets make it accessible to all experience levels.
